Pan Asian Economic Union

China, Mongolia, Siberia, the Koreas, and the remains Southeast Asia formed a "coalition of states" for their self-preservation, which ended with the annexation of all the territories under the government of China. The Pan-Asian Economic Union became an isolationist state, separating themselves from the world political issues and military strife. All embassies were closed and evacuated, and all diplomatic ties were severed. Some believe that the Union finally achieved the "worker's paradise" originally sought by the early communists. Others claim that the Asian continent has become an enslaved land where millions toil under the iron grip of a select, elite few. The simple fact is that no one knows. The Union has established an interdiction zone around its airspace, territorial waters, and borders. The few people that have attempted to penetrate the zone either never speak of the event, or are never heard from again.
